CVE-2026-23524 is a critical deserialization vulnerability in Laravel Reverb versions below 1.7.0 that allows unauthenticated remote code execution. The flaw arises because data from Redis channels is passed directly into PHP's unserialize() function without class restrictions, enabling attackers to instantiate malicious objects. Exploitation is facilitated by the common practice of deploying Redis without authentication and occurs only when horizontal scaling is enabled (REVERB_SCALING_ENABLED=true). The vulnerability impacts confidentiality, integrity, and availability with a CVSS score of 9.8. Mitigation includes upgrading to Laravel Reverb 1.7.0 or later, enforcing strong Redis authentication, restricting Redis access to private networks, or disabling horizontal scaling if feasible.
